Heli-Coil is a brand that specializes in manufacturing helical inserts, thread repair kits and other tools for industrial and automotive applications. Its products are designed to provide a cost-effective and reliable solution for repairing damaged or stripped threads in a wide range of materials, including metal, plastic, wood and more.
Founded in 1938 by Stanley P. Guck in Danbury, Connecticut
In 1953, Heli-Coil developed the locking insert, which is now widely used in aerospace and other industries.
The brand was acquired by Emhart Corporation in 1972, and later by Stanley Black & Decker in 2010.

Helical inserts, also known as thread inserts, are coils of wire that are placed into a hole to provide a threaded surface for a bolt or screw. They are used to repair stripped or damaged threads and can be made from various materials.
To install a Heli-Coil insert, you typically need to drill out the damaged thread, tap the hole to the appropriate size, and insert the helical insert with a special tool. Specific instructions and tools are included in each Heli-Coil kit.
Heli-Coil inserts can be used to repair damaged or stripped threads in many different materials, including aluminum, steel, cast iron, plastic, and more.
Tangless inserts are useful in areas where tang break-off or debris could be a problem. They provide a strong, permanent thread that is resistant to vibration and corrosion, and they are easy to install with the appropriate tools.
Yes, Heli-Coil inserts typically require a special tool to install them properly. The tool is designed to help insert the coil into the drilled hole and provide the correct tension for a strong, permanent thread.
